Abstract
Construction projects have been suffering from a slippage on an agreed and planned complete date which causes undesirable results. This paper reviews around Asian countries that shed light on the most important delay factors exist. Moreover, comparison of such oil and gas mega construction projects is investigated. Past researchers categorized the delay factors into different groups, some four and six group while others reached up to nine groups. Such studies were done on private and commercial buildings, infrastructure, and oil and gas projects. Most of the done studies picked up the delay causes for their questionnaires from a collection of literature reviews and local experts to fit geographical location and type of project. “Important index” has been used for most of those studies to analyze the data found. Material management has been found more vital in this industry. There is a real necessity to have more research studies in some countries like Oman to have success in delivering projects.
